Q: Is 163,234,417 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 163,234,417 is not a prime number.

Why is 163,234,417 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 163234417 can be evenly divided by 1 29 37 149 1,021 1,073 4,321 5,513 29,609 37,777 152,129 159,877 1,095,533 4,411,741 5,628,773 and 163,234,417, with no remainder.

Since 163,234,417 cannot be divided by just 1 and 163,234,417, it is not a prime number.
